Tech Diving Destinations

 

Many great tech diving locations around the world are either partially or entirely off-limits to recreational divers. For many technical divers, they are the reason that they undertake technical dive training. Tech fun diving means deep walls, challenging wrecks, or caves, and they’re the reason you spent all the money on training up to Trimix or investing in a rebreather.

 

Here’s an overview of some of the more popular tech diving locations. These pages are a work in progress. Destinations that haven’t been written about have a list of dive spots or wrecks available to dive there.
